Built in 1875, the Palace Hotel is the most luxurious
property in San Francisco. A major restoration of all guest rooms,
public areas, restaurants and meeting spaces was completed in 1991
which continues to be honored by the National Trust for Historic
Preservation. Located in the heart of San Francisco, the Palace
Hotel is within walking distance of the trendy Post Street Shops,
Chinatown, North Beach, SFMoma, Yerba Buena Gardens, Union Square,
San Francisco Center, etc.

Calm and austere, Ten ("Paradise"),
located in the Palace's mezzanine, is considered by many to be the
best Japanese restaurant and sushi bar in San Francisco, its reputation
built on the talents and personality of master sushi chef Fujibayashi
Goemon. The sushi here has been uniformly excellent---immaculately
fresh and meticulously prepared with the kind of grace and showmanship
few other sushi chefs can match. This is why Ten has won the "Best
of San Francisco"award four years in a row! Reservations have
to be made weeks in advance for a table, and MONTHS in advance for
one of the private rooms at this, San Francisco's premier eatery!
